Astoria/ Clatsop, Or vs Mafraq Climate & Distance Between

Jordan flag
  • The distance between Astoria/ Clatsop, Or, Usa and Mafraq, Jordan is approximately 11,059 km or 6,872 mi.
  • To reach Astoria/ Clatsop, Or in this distance one would set out from Mafraq bearing 346.2° or NN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Astoria/ Clatsop, Or bearing 196.9° or SSW .
  • Astoria/ Clatsop, Or has a Mediterranean warm climate (Csb) whereas Mafraq has a mid-latitude cool desert climate (BWk).
  • Astoria/ Clatsop, Or is in or near the cool temperate wet forest biome whereas Mafraq is in or near the subtropical desert scrub biome.
  • The average temperature is 6.1 °C (11°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 7.1 °C (12.8°F) less in Astoria/ Clatsop, Or. The continentality subtype is barely hyperoceanic as opposed to truly oce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 1536.6 mm (60.5 in) more which is equivalent to 1536.6 l/m² (37.71 US gal/ft²) or 15,366,000 l/ha (1,642,727 US gal/ac) more. About 11 1/4 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 13.7° lower in Astoria/ Clatsop, Or than in Mafraq.
